Who Can Benefit from Porcelain Veneers?

Patients whose teeth are healthy but have minor imperfections can benefit from veneers, including:

  • Chipped or cracked teeth
  • Mild discoloration or staining
  • Slightly crooked teeth
  • Gaps between teeth
  • Uneven tooth shapes or sizes

If you’re dealing with these concerns, porcelain veneers may be a great solution for improving the overall appearance of your smile.

How Porcelain Veneers Work

We offer custom-crafted porcelain veneers that are fitted precisely to cover the front surface of the tooth. Because porcelain is a semi-translucent material, the tooth continues to have a natural, healthy appearance with the veneer in place. Veneers are carefully selected to match the surrounding teeth, ensuring seamless and natural-looking results.

Long-Lasting Results with Proper Care

Once placed, porcelain veneers are a strong, stain-resistant, and long-lasting cosmetic dental solution. However, they still require proper care just like natural teeth. This includes:

  • Brushing twice daily
  • Flossing regularly
  • Keeping up with routine dental exams and cleanings

Maintaining consistent oral hygiene habits is key to preserving both natural teeth and dental restorations like veneers.

When properly cared for, veneers can last many years and continue to enhance your smile.

Important Considerations Before Getting Veneers

Before choosing veneers, there are a few factors to keep in mind:

  • Temporary sensitivity: Some patients experience mild sensitivity to hot and cold after placement, which usually fades within a few days.
  • Avoid excessive force: While durable, veneers can be damaged by habits like chewing ice or opening objects with your teeth.
  • Bruxism (teeth grinding): If you grind your teeth, it’s important to discuss this with your dentist, as it may impact your candidacy for veneers.
